Assessing Common Frame Machine Repair Costs

Assessing Common Frame Machine Repair Costs is a crucial step for any individual or business looking to undertake vehicle body repairs, specifically focusing on frame machine repair. The expense of repairing a car’s frame can vary widely based on several factors such as the extent of damage, whether it involves simple dent repair or complex structural adjustments, and the expertise required. For instance, while a minor fender bender might only necessitate a $500-1000 car scratch repair, a more severe accident could leave thousands of dollars in frame machine repair costs.

Consider a scenario where a vehicle collides with another at high speed, causing significant damage to its front end. This may require not just dent repair but also alignment adjustments, replacement of damaged parts, and even specialized frame straightening techniques. Such comprehensive frame machine repair can easily exceed $5000, highlighting the need for thorough assessment and cost estimation prior to initiating repairs.

Additionally, the location of the repair shop can significantly impact costs. Urban areas with higher labor rates and specialized equipment availability might charge more for vehicle body repair compared to rural regions. It’s therefore advisable to compare quotes from multiple shops to ensure you’re getting competitive prices for quality frame machine repair services, including dent repair and other related procedures.

Moreover, keeping records of all maintenance and repair costs can be invaluable. These documents not only help in budgeting for future repairs but also serve as a benchmark when negotiating prices or filing insurance claims. Remember, transparency on cost from the outset fosters trust between the repair shop and the client, ensuring everyone is aligned in achieving the best possible outcome for the vehicle’s frame machine repair.

Cost-Effective Parts Sourcing Strategies

In the realm of frame machine repair, cost-effective parts sourcing is a strategic art that can significantly impact a workshop’s bottom line. With the ever-evolving landscape of automotive technology, ensuring access to quality replacement parts at competitive prices is a challenge many repair shops face. However, by employing thoughtful strategies, these businesses can navigate this complex web and thrive in a highly competitive market. One key area of focus is optimizing the sourcing process for frame machine repair components, particularly in the sectors of vehicle paint repair, collision repair, and car restoration—all of which demand precision and affordability.

A practical approach involves building relationships with reliable distributors who offer discounted rates for bulk purchases. This strategy leverages the buying power of the collective, allowing individual shops to access wholesale prices without compromising on part quality. For instance, a network of independent repair shops can collectively negotiate terms with suppliers, ensuring better deals on commonly required parts, such as body panels, frames, and suspension components. Additionally, exploring online marketplaces dedicated to automotive parts can unveil diverse options at competitive prices, especially for hard-to-find or specialized items related to frame machine repairs.

Moreover, staying informed about industry trends and manufacturer recalls is invaluable. Repair shops can anticipate potential part replacements through these insights, enabling them to source components proactively. For example, in the event of a safety recall affecting a specific vehicle model, early access to replacement frames or structural parts can streamline collision repair processes, reducing labor costs and turnaround times. By embracing digital tools for inventory management and part tracking, workshops can also minimize wastage, ensuring that every acquired part contributes directly to frame machine repair efficiency and profitability.

Streamlining Labor Expenses for Efficient Repairs

Streamlining labor expenses is a key strategy to optimize cost-effectiveness in frame machine repair. Many auto body shops incur significant costs due to labor intensiveness, especially when dealing with complex collision damage repair or dent removal processes. To counter this, shop managers can implement several efficient practices. One proven method is implementing standardized work procedures for common tasks like panel replacement or painting. By documenting the exact time and resources required for each step, workshops can set realistic benchmarks and ensure consistency among technicians. This standardization not only improves productivity but also allows for better cost allocation and pricing strategies.

Additionally, leveraging technology can significantly reduce labor expenses. Computer-aided design (CAD) software, for instance, enables precise measurements and simulation of dent removal processes, minimizing the time spent on manual labor. Automated painting systems further streamline the finishing process, reducing the man-hours required while ensuring consistent quality. These investments may have substantial payoffs in the long term, especially as shops compete to offer competitive pricing without sacrificing service quality.

Another effective strategy is cross-training employees. By equipping technicians with a broader skill set, workshops can handle a wider range of repairs internally, reducing dependency on specialized external services. For example, training body shop staff in basic collision damage repair or dent removal techniques can help address minor issues promptly and cost-effectively. This approach not only cuts out the expense of outsourcing but also enhances operational flexibility during peak periods when demand for auto body services surges, such as after major accidents or natural disasters.
